Menu. … Munger General Store - Flat Rock Historical Society – Working in the Present to … Langs-Wagar House - Flat Rock Historical Society – Working in the Present to … Stoflet Carriage House - Flat Rock Historical Society – Working in the … WebFlat Rock is a quaint and very historic village located three miles south of Hendersonville (about 30 miles south of Asheville). It's home to the fascinating Carl Sandburg Home National Historic Site Connemara, Flat Rock Playhouse and some local shops, galleries and restaurants. Flat Rock dates back to a time when the Cherokee met on the great ...

WebThe Flat Rock Historical Society, located in Flat Rock, MI, is a local organization dedicated to studying and preserving the history of Flat Rock. The Historical Society fosters an appreciation of the past, with an emphasis on local history.
